- The distance between Bethlehem, Nh, Usa and Evora, Portugal is approximately 5,255 km or 3,265 mi.
- To reach Bethlehem, Nh in this distance one would set out from Evora bearing 298.2°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Bethlehem, Nh bearing 253.3° or WSW .
- Bethlehem, Nh has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Evora has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
- Bethlehem, Nh is in or near the boreal rain forest biome whereas Evora is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 10.1 °C (18.2°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 14.5 °C (26.1°F) more in Bethlehem, Nh.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 361 mm (14.2 in) more which is equivalent to 361 l/m² (8.86 US gal/ft²) or 3,610,000 l/ha (385,933 US gal/ac) more. About 1 4/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 5.4° lower in Bethlehem, Nh than in Evora.
